Knights Slay Wirt County

By Staff | Jan 13, 2016

The Tyler Consolidated girls’ basketball team traveled to Wirt County on Thursday and came away with a 66-33 victory in girls’ basketball action. The Lady Knights wasted no time and jumped out to a 17-7 first quarter lead and increased it to 37-16 at halftime.

Aleah Black and Amanda Reynolds led the way with 12 points each followed by eight by Vanessa Templeton and seven each from Katelyn Gogan and Freshman JoLee Walton. Ariel Fish chipped in with six and the Knights went onto outscore the home team 29-17 in the second half to secure the victory.

Martha Shepherd tossed in three points as did Joralda Rice. Kara Dalrymple knocked in four points and had six rebounds, while Autumn Wells and Josey Jones both hit four two.

The Lady Knights then traveled to St. Mary’s on Friday to play the number three ranked team in Class A in West Virginia. The Knights started out running and gunning and held St. Mary’s without a field goal the first quarter to take a 9-4 lead after one. The Knights were up 11-5 when St. Mary’s went on a 20-4 run that was the result of some good Blue Devil three-point shooting and turnovers by the Knights. Coach Boggs said she was happy with her teams early defense.

“We usually run a trapping defense, but tonight we decided to play them straight up and get in the shooters face,” she said.

That wasn’t enough though as St. Mary’s All-Stater Ashley Hall started knocking down the long ball and forcing Tyler to extend it’s defense resulting in some easy buckets down low. Katelyn Gogan, who had injured her ankle Thursday night at Wirt and was questionable for Friday, came on and led the Knights in scoring with 14 points. She also played solid defense with six steals and nine rebounds. Tyler Consolidated played even with the Blue Devils in the second half, but couldn’t overcome the woes of the second quarter and the Blue Devils came away with a 59-45 victory.

Hall Led all scorers in the game with 27 points. Backing up Goan for the Lady Knights were Ariel Fish with seven and Aleah Black with six. Amanda Reynold and Josey Jones both drained four while Peyton Kocher and Vanessa Templeton tossed in three each. JoLee Walton and Joralda Rice each had a bucket. The Lady Knights now stand at 7-5 on the season and are ranked at 13th in the state. Their next home game will be on Jan. 14, against Valley and again on the 16th in the Tyler Roundball Classic.

Tyler’s Lady Knights came out on top of the Blue Devils in the JV game as JoLee Walton a promising freshman poured in 17 with some fine hustle moves around the bucket. She also collared 11 rebounds. She was backed in the scoring by another freshman Josey Jones, who added 15 to the cause. Cora Grimm dropped in seven and Payton Kocher scored six as the Knights came away with a 70-58 win.
